Lotus Electre Electric SUV<\/strong> with hints of hypercar. The Lotus Eletre is yet another sports car company that has opted to dabble in the competitive Sport Utility Vehicles (SUV) sector. The Lotus Electre Electric SUV<\/a> can go 600 kilometers without needing to be recharged. Its power is over 600 horsepower, allowing it to attain a speed of 260 km\/h and accelerate from 0 to 100 km\/h in less than three seconds, thanks to two electric motors on each axle.<\/p>\n

Lotus has released a new symbol called Eletre. It is the latest in a long series of Lotus road vehicles with names beginning with the letter E, which signifies’ Coming to Life in various Eastern European languages. It’s a fitting connection since the Eletre ushers in a new era as the first accessible EV and the first SUV in Lotus’s history.<\/p>\n

Another area where the Lotus Electre Electric SUV excels is battery recharging, which takes only 20 minutes at the outlet while charging at full power of 350 kW to attain a range of 400 kilometers.<\/p>\n

The Lotus Electre Electric SUV boasts a 600HP starting power output, a driving range of 373 miles on a full charge, the capacity to travel from 0 to 62 miles per hour in less than three seconds, four-wheel drive, and a 350kW charge time of just 20 minutes for 248 miles of driving, according to the Lotus statement.<\/p>\n

The automobile can also take 22kW AC charging, cutting the charging time in half. It also has four driving modes (Range, Tour, Sport, Off-Road, and Individual), which let you customise the steering, suspension settings, engine, and accelerator pedal responsiveness.<\/p>\n

The Lotus Electre Electric SUV<\/strong> has the world’s first deployable LiDAR technology in a production automobile and the most sophisticated active aerodynamics package on any production SUV.<\/p>\n
